How serious is he? Trump's plan for Gaza
Edité par France 24
How does one rebuild Gaza after destruction on a biblical scale? In the aftermath of past wars, Gulf states footed much of the bill. The money went to housing, but was also sometimes diverted by Hamas. We gauge regional reactions after Tuesday night's bombshell announcement out of Washington.
And where in the short term does the promise of a US takeover leave the current ceasefire deal? Did Trump just torpedo his administration's own efforts? What's the next surprise going to be?

Donald Trump has told the world in the company of a beaming Binyamin Netanyahu that "the US will take over the Gaza Strip". Should we take at face value what he's selling as a grand development scheme and what critics denounce as a quixotic pipe dream that can only lead to the ethnic cleansing of the two million Palestinians who live in Gaza?
